We got to punk rock out for our latest Sounds of PDX on PRP – and although the festival has come and gone, it’s never too late to learn more about the work that Alberta Abbey is doing to spotlight underrepresented artists, the vibrancy of the #pnw punk rock scene and the work these artists do to connect with community.

The inaugural Not Your Basic Northwest Punk Fest passed the mic šŸŽ¤ to bands with BIPOC, Queer, or Femme leads.

With performances from The Black Tones, Black Ends, Splinterhead, and Live Alone, Not Your Basic Northwest Punk Fest hit the stage Saturday August 16th at Alberta Abbey… breaking feedback loops one rockin’ festival at a time!

And we were fortunate to have Eva Walker of The Black Tones join us for Sounds of PDX šŸ¤˜šŸ½prior the festival.

Take a listen to our drop-in session (below) and learn more about NYBNWPF, our sister city Seattle’s rock scene and why ā€œmusic is as much entertainment and expression as it is a chance at activismā€ is the mantra that powers The Black Tones.
